From 236c2351152d774044160dbc12fd5bd5d12ca7e6 Mon Sep 17 00:00:00 2001 From: syuilo <4439005+syuilo@users.noreply.github.com> Date: Wed, 26 Nov 2025 19:12:03 +0900 Subject: [PATCH] =?UTF-8?q?enhance(frontend):=20viewport=E3=81=AE=E5=B1=9E?= =?UTF-8?q?=E6=80=A7=E3=82=92=E8=B5=B7=E5=8B=95=E5=BE=8C=E3=81=AB=E5=A4=89?= =?UTF-8?q?=E5=8C=96=E3=81=95=E3=81=9B=E3=81=AA=E3=81=84=E3=81=93=E3=81=A8?= =?UTF-8?q?=E3=81=AB=E3=82=88=E3=82=8A=E5=87=A6=E7=90=86=E3=82=92=E7=B0=A1?= =?UTF-8?q?=E7=95=A5=E5=8C=96+=E5=AE=89=E5=AE=9A=E6=80=A7=E5=90=91?= =?UTF-8?q?=E4=B8=8A?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- packages/backend/src/server/web/views/base.pug | 2 +- packages/frontend/src/boot/common.ts | 7 ------- 2 files changed, 1 insertion(+), 8 deletions(-) diff --git a/packages/backend/src/server/web/views/base.pug b/packages/backend/src/server/web/views/base.pug index a76c75fe5c..46b365a9c7 100644 --- a/packages/backend/src/server/web/views/base.pug +++ b/packages/backend/src/server/web/views/base.pug @@ -28,7 +28,7 @@ html meta(name='theme-color-orig' content= themeColor || '#86b300') meta(property='og:site_name' content= instanceName || 'Misskey') meta(property='instance_url' content= instanceUrl) - meta(name='viewport' content='width=device-width, initial-scale=1') + meta(name='viewport' content='width=device-width, initial-scale=1, minimum-scale=1, maximum-scale=1, user-scalable=no, viewport-fit=cover') meta(name='format-detection' content='telephone=no,date=no,address=no,email=no,url=no') link(rel='icon' href= icon || '/favicon.ico') link(rel='apple-touch-icon' href= appleTouchIcon || '/apple-touch-icon.png') diff --git a/packages/frontend/src/boot/common.ts b/packages/frontend/src/boot/common.ts index f9783cb65c..4e8281aaf2 100644 --- a/packages/frontend/src/boot/common.ts +++ b/packages/frontend/src/boot/common.ts @@ -109,13 +109,6 @@ export async function common(createVue: () => Promise>) { else window.location.reload(); }); - // If mobile, insert the viewport meta tag - if (['smartphone', 'tablet'].includes(deviceKind)) { - const viewport = window.document.getElementsByName('viewport').item(0); - viewport.setAttribute('content', - `${viewport.getAttribute('content')}, minimum-scale=1, maximum-scale=1, user-scalable=no, viewport-fit=cover`); - } - //#region Set lang attr const html = window.document.documentElement; html.setAttribute('lang', lang);